Claudius, (A.D. 41-54), AE as, Rome mint, issued after 42, (10.328 grams), obv. bare head to left, around TI CLAVD[IVS CAESAR] AVG P M TR P IMP, rev. Minerva to right, helmeted and draped, hurling javelin and holding shield, SC in field, (S.1861, RIC 100, BMC 149). Dark green patina, minor spot on reverse, otherwise very fine or better and scarce in this condition.
